Output 68c0fba65bad5324177c3ba1cfb28a290da7a3b4b98aac78fafb2ec2cca589e3:1

value
8863645
script pubkey
OP_0 OP_PUSHBYTES_20 df24dfe5c594b9c887b0399359a2adfa89be44f0
address
bc1qmujdlew9jjuu3pas8xf4ng4dl2ymu38s0ak2sz
transaction
68c0fba65bad5324177c3ba1cfb28a290da7a3b4b98aac78fafb2ec2cca589e3
spent
true